The Commando Elite and the Gorgonites awake in a large room on a chest. The film was set in the real world while the game was set in a fictional "3-D cartoon-like" reality-city called, "New Bedford". The game differs from the film and unlike the Small Soldiers (PS1) version the plot and theme were completely changed.
